Good cold/Bad warm starts!

Uh, here's one more for you Guru's. Ol'e red has Good cold starts and Bad warm starts! She start right off in the AM and when i get gas. I thought it was the cap...replaced it. Still have the problem. Any ideas are greatly appreciated....

I had the exact same problem. It was my injectors leaking down. After running, the injectors leak the fuel into the cylinders, causing them to flood. That is why it is hard to start, after sitting for a little while. When you get gas, the car is only typically shut off for a few minutes - not long enough to give you any real grief.

I removed the injectors and had them cleaned and it solved the problem.
